The approach could be less invasive and costly than current brain imaging … WebEarly onset familial Alzheimer disease (eFAD) is hereditary and marked by Alzheimer disease symptoms that appear at an unusually early age. Symptoms can start in a person's thirties, forties, and fifties (and very rarely in the late twenties). Generally, if you are diagnosed with eFAD, then one of your parents will also have had it if he or she ... Dementias are diagnosed by evaluating and understanding a … css gif图片WebPsychologists have identified several promising tests: Paired-associate learning test. In this test, people try to remember related pairs of words and unrelated pairs. For most people, it’s easier to remember the related word pairs. But people destined to develop Alzheimer’s disease don’t do any better when the words are related than when ... earley\\u0027s kitchenWebEarly-onset Alzheimer’s disease begins at a younger age, with many people first showing symptoms in their 30s, 40s, or 50s.
